Removal and installation the oil filter flange and pressure regulator valve (Chevrolet Lumina 1)

            0

1. Remove the oil filter (see chapter 1, section 12).

2. Remove the camshaft chain cover (see section 13).

3. Remove the four bolts securing the oil filter adapter to the timing cover. The cover is spring loaded, so loosen the bolts while holding it, then carefully release the spring pressure.

4. Remove the pressure regulator valve and spring (see illustration). To remove all remnants of the old gasket, use a special scraper.

5. Clean all parts with solvent and dry with compressed air.

Attention! Don't forget to protect your eyes. Check for signs of wear, scoring or valve warping.


6. Installation is carried out in reverse order. Don't forget to use a new gasket.

7. Tighten all bolts to the torque specified in the specifications in this chapter.

8. Start the engine and check for leaks.
